Personalise health planning can be tailor-made to your very individual risks based on your genes. You can either elect to do a once-off profile with telephonic feedback, or you can incorporate genetic testing into our exquisite health holidays.
Once-off Comprehensive Health Profiling at home
As part of the Once-off Comprehensive Health Profiling, Blueprint Health gives you a view into your DNA in the comfort of your own home. The profile includes your gene test report as well as a telephonic consultation with a doctor affiliated with the Genetic Care Centre.
A mouth swab is all that is needed for all DNA testing. Request your test today by logging in to our client portal, picking the test combination most relevant to you. While new tests are continuously being added, current test options include:
- The Cardiovascular gene screen
- The Wellness Gene screen
- The Anti-aging gene screen
- The Obesity gene screen
The Cardiovascular Gene screen
The Cardiovascular Gene screen can distinguish between high-risk individuals who require long-term medical treatment and those at increased risk of heart disease, stroke and related disorders due to less severe gene-environment interactions. By identifying these multiple risk factors that may interact with each other to increase your risk, an additive effect leading to disease development or progression could be prevented through very focused health planning. Although this test is performed only once in a lifetime, it provides lifelong information on risk factors that may be more predictive of future risk than your routine medical tests. Cost $492
The Wellness Gene screen
The genes in the Wellness Gene screen are occurring frequently, but each does not have a significant effect on its own. Together or in the presence of lifestyle factors such as smoking, physical inactivity, or unhealthy food choices, the effect becomes additive, meaning that the risk for disease increases. Identification of all these genetic and environmental risk factors that together may increase the risk to such an extent that the disease develops, allows effective intervention. Cost $676
The anti-aging gene screen
Did you know that the same risk factors that will cause heart disease or stroke in one individual, will lead to Alzheimer’s disease in another? When we see relatives develop age-related disease, we worry about the potential implications for our own health. The anti-aging gene screen aims to provide you with highly specific targeted plans to achieve longevity by managing your risks for disease from an early age. Knowledge about your genetic risks now empowers you to make sure that your lifestyle complements your genes to minimise the chances of accelerated aging and Alzheimer’s disease. Cost $492
The obesity gene screen
No two individuals are the same. Physicians learn that repeatedly when standardised diet plans prescribed to different clients don’t always have the desired results. The Obesity gene screen now includes state of the art testing, based on the body’s ability to metabolised starches and fats. As our knowledge grows about how our different combinations of genes affect our metabolism, meal plans will increasingly become more personalised. This test combination now enables you to have a truly tailored nutritional plan based on your genes. Cost $534
The process:
Once you have requested a test, your Care Centre doctor will contact you and a test kit with instructions will be couriered to you for sample collection. Within 2-4 weeks you will receive your personalised DNA-lifestyle Risk Reduction Plan together with a telephonic consultation during which your doctor will explain your results, pinpoint solutions and help you define health goals.
